Why is professional cleanup of rodent droppings necessary?
Rodent droppings can carry harmful pathogens like Hantavirus, Salmonella, and Leptospirosis. Professional cleanup ensures thorough decontamination, preventing the spread of diseases and protecting the health of occupants.

Can mold testing determine if mold is toxic?
Yes lab analysis can identify toxic mold species like Stachybotrys chartarum.
Is attic insulation affected by rodent infestations?
Yes, rodents often nest in insulation, contaminating it with urine and droppings, requiring replacement.
What should I do if I accidentally touch rodent droppings?
Wash your hands immediately with soap and water, and monitor for symptoms of illness.
What are the environmental impacts of tear gas?
Tear gas residues can infiltrate soil and water sources, harming plants and wildlife. Improper disposal of contaminated materials can lead to environmental degradation. Professional cleanup ensures that residues are safely removed and disposed of according to regulations.
What is the role of family members in hoarding cleanup?
Family members play a crucial role in supporting loved ones through hoarding cleanup. Their involvement can include offering emotional support, helping with decision-making, and encouraging professional intervention. However, it’s important for family members to approach the situation with patience and understanding, avoiding criticism or forceful interventions. Some hoarding cleanup services provide family counseling or mediation to help navigate the challenges of assisting a hoarder in the cleanup process.
